You can update a text indexing preprocessor definition display name, enable or disable the definition, or assign a different text indexing preprocessor action.
Procedure
To update a text indexing preprocessor definition:
-
In the administration console, double-click the class with the text indexing preprocessor definition that you want to update.
-
Select the Text Preprocessor Definitions tab.
-
Clear the Show Inherited check box to list the text indexing preprocessor definitions that you can update.
You must update a text indexing preprocessor definition from the class where it was originally defined.
-
In the text indexing preprocessor definition list, select the definition that you want to update.
-
Do one or more of the following:
- Change, add, or delete the display name. The text indexing preprocessor display name is optional, so the field might be empty.
- Select the Status check box to enable the text indexing preprocessor definition. Clear the check box to disable it.
- Select a different action from the text indexing preprocessor action list. If you want to create an action, see Creating a text indexing preprocessor action.
-
Click OK to save your changes.
- Optional:
Update additional text indexing preprocessor definitions, add new definitions, or remove existing ones.
When you are finished and the text indexing preprocessor definition list reflects all of your changes, click OK to save the class.
Results
The text indexing preprocessor definition is updated. The changes take effect for documents with content-based retrieval (CBR) enabled that enter the indexing queue after the update.
